摘要
目的探索激光削薄透明带对体外培养昆明小鼠囊胚形成和孵出的影响。方法激光孵化组为应用1.48μm二极管激光对186枚2细胞期昆明小白鼠胚胎实施透明带削薄处理;对照组不削薄透明带,在离胚胎一个直径处发射激光。比较两组囊胚形成率、孵出率、完全孵出率、透明带厚度和胚胎直径。结果激光组和对照组的囊胚形成率分别为73.7%(137/186)和71.6%(53/74),两组比较差异无统计学意义。激光组的孵出率(86.9%,119/137)明显高于对照组(71.7%,38/53,P<0.05);囊胚嵌顿率(74.8%,89/119)明显高于对照组(23.1%,9/38,P<0.001)。结论激光辅助孵化对体外培养昆明小鼠囊胚形成无不良影响且可以提高囊胚孵出率,但囊胚嵌顿率显著升高。
To assess the blastocyst formation and hatching characteristics of in-vitro cultured mouse embryos subjected to laser zona pellucida thinning. Methods: A laser diode with 1.48μm wavelength was used on 186 2-cell stage mouse embryos for the zona thinning procedure. The blastulation rate, blastocyst hatching rate, complete hatching rate, zona thickness and the embryonic diameters were compared with control group. Results: There was no difference in blastulation rate in laser thinned embryos compared with control embryos (73.7% versus 71.6% respectively, P〉0.05). The hatching rate and trapped embryos rate were significantly higher in laser thinned embryos compared with control embryos (86.9 % versus 71.7%, P〈 0.05; 74.8 % versus 23.1%, P〈0. 001). Conclusion: Laser assisted hatching had no negative effect on blastulation rate of mouse embryos. Furthermore, it enhanced blastocyst hatching rate. But the trapped embryos rate was significantly advanced too.
